Little children have no fears and explore the world with wild abandon. As they mature they are taught and learn to respect and even fear experiencing some life situations and activities. Often they develop the thought that to try something new and failing is embarrassing and uncomfortable and should not be attempted. That learned fear of failure then prevents them from exploring new parts of their world and learning new things.
Unfortunately, young adults carry that learned fear of failure with them as they journey into the world of work and life. In fact, the fear of failure increases as they settle into their job and take on new responsibilities in both work and life.
Progressing in their careers, they find that their security could be at risk if they rock the boat and so they set strict boundaries of behavior and interactions with other people. Those boundaries protect them from the almost certain negative consequences of perceived risky initiatives. However, the perceived risk and associated negative consequences are magnified by their fear and prevent new initiatives and thus personal learning and growth.
Fear of failure then becomes a major limiting attitude to personal growth. It stunts the development of the person’s potential and greatness! It debilitates the person and leads to reduced effectiveness, productivity, and performance.
